Chattogram, Bangladesh: Water Pot is kept in local shop in Bakalia araea. Most local wells are saline or iron-contaminated, usable only for washing and other cleaning purposes. For drinking, people rely on limited rainwater and private motor pumps, while those who can afford it buy filtered water at 20–40 Tk per 20-liter pot from local dealer., Credit:Md Rafayat Haque Khan / Avalon
